- Summary:
- This textbook describes in accessible, straightforward terms the conducted and radiated mechanisms by which Electromagnetic Interference (EMI) sources can compromise or disable a range of critical devices and services. A partial list of examples in this volume include power mains transients, electrostatic discharge, telecom disturbances and computer lock-up. The author presents and analyzes many documented cases, with quick predictions and practical solutions leading to ElectroMagnetic Compatibility (EMC) proposed through simple troubleshooting insights. Essential legal/military EMC requirements are also described in brief, along with a set of simple EMC test and measurement hints. Compiled with limited mathematics and an engaging narrative writing style, the book is ideal for professional engineers and non-specialists alike. Explains the fundamental elements of ElectroMagnetic Interference (EMI); Illustrates most severe threats posed by EMI, reinforces concepts with problems/solutions, quizzes and datasets; Describes practical ElectroMagnetic Compatibility solutions and appropriate components.
